Logs, of fir and spruce HS 4403.23
Logs, of fir and spruce, smallest cross-sectional dimension at least 15 cm, not treated
Where else to sell
Canada already sells China C$14M of logs, of fir and spruce ▼8% vs 2024. Room to grow: that is 1% of their ~C$1.3B import market (2023).
Austria imports ~C$878M of logs, of fir and spruce a year (2023), 11 times Canada’s total exports of this product. Not among Canada’s top destinations in 2025.
Germany imports ~C$371M of logs, of fir and spruce a year (2023), 4.6 times Canada’s total exports of this product. Not among Canada’s top destinations in 2025.
The steps
- 1
Check you qualify for CanExport SMEs: incorporated with a CRA number, 3 to 500 staff, $300k to $100M revenue, under $100k of your sales in the target market last year.
- 2
Scope a $20k to $100k entry project (trade events, marketing adaptation, buyer identification consultants). The program pays half, up to $50k. Apply at the CanExport portal. The 2026-27 intake closes August 31, 2026 at noon ET. The US-market envelope is already fully allocated; non-US applications remain open.
- 3
Free help: Trade Commissioner Service desks for China, Austria and Germany. Request "qualified contacts" (curated buyer and distributor lists).
